SAFETY MEASURES
Normal use of the appliance
Incorrect use of this apparatus may
cause personal injury and damage to
the appliance.
Use for its intended purpose only. The
manufacturer is not responsible for
any injury or damage resulting from
incorrect use or handling (see also
Guarantee Terms).
For domestic use only. Not for outdoor
or commercial use.
For connection to 230 V, 50 Hz only.
The appliance must be earthed.
Use only accompanying accessories
or those recommended by the
manufacturer.
Do not submerge in water or any other
liquid.
Keep the appliance under constant
supervision while in use. Keep an eye
on children when the appliance is in
use.
Always place the appliance on a level,
and stable surface at the back of the
kitchen counter.
Only switch the appliance on:

o when the glass jug contains liquids
or food
o when the lid and the stopper are in
place.
The safety device prevents the
appliance from starting if the glass jug
isnottted.
Never pour boiling liquid or food into
the glass jug. Make sure the food is of
a temperature, where it can be handled.

Do not use the glass jug, if it is any way
chipped or broken.
Never insert utensils or hands into
the glass jug, while the appliance is
switched on. Please note that the cutter
may rotate for a while after you switch
off the appliance.
Turn off the appliance and remove the
plug from the socket when cleaning, or
when not in use.
Cord, plug and mains socket
Do not allow the cord to hang over
the edge of a table/counter, and keep
it away from hot objects and the hot
surfaces of the appliance.
Check that it is not possible to pull
or trip over the cord or any extension
cord.
Remove the plug from the socket when
cleaning, or when not in use. Avoid
pulling the cord when removing the
plug from the socket. Instead, hold the
plug.
The cord must not be twisted or wound
around the apparatus.
Check regularly that neither the cord
nor plug is damaged and do not use if
there is any damage, or if it has been

or damaged in any other way.
If the appliance or plug is damaged, it
must be inspected and if necessary,
repaired by an authorised repair
engineer, otherwise there is a risk of
electric shock. Never try to repair the
appliance yourself. Please contact
the store where you bought the
appliance for repairs under guarantee.
